About Polydoros Kampaktsis, MD, PhD


Dr. Kampaktsis received his medical degree from Aristotle University of Thessaloniki in Greece, where he also studied Electrical & Computer Engineering. He completed an Internal Medicine residency and a Cardiology fellowship at New York Presbyterian Hospital / Weill Cornell Medical College, followed by an Advanced Echocardiography fellowship at Columbia University Irving Medical Center and an Interventional Cardiology fellowship at NYU Langone Medical Center. He also holds a clinical PhD in Cardiology from the University of Athens in Greece.


Dr. Kampaktsis joined the Division of Cardiology at Columbia University Irving Medical Center as an Assistant Professor of Medicine. His clinical work is focused on echocardiography and inpatient management of patients with a broad spectrum of cardiovascular diseases. He enjoys teaching fellows, residents and medical students.


His clinical research interests include valvular heart disease, coronary artery disease, cardiovascular imaging and percutaneous interventions. Dr. Kampaktsis is also actively investigating potential clinical applications of machine learning in cardiovascular diseases.
